
Hasura
Data access layer for Nextgen apps and AI
Hasura is an open-source GraphQL engine that provides real-time, instant APIs on top of your databases.
It automatically generates a GraphQL API from your existing data models, enabling you to query, mutate, and subscribe to data with minimal backend code.
Hasura is designed for developers who want to move fast - connecting frontends to databases securely, efficiently, and at scale.
About hosting Hasura on dFlow
Hosting Hasura on dFlow gives you a secure, scalable, and production-ready API layer for your data.
Once deployed, you can connect Hasura to PostgreSQL or other supported databases and start making GraphQL queries instantly.
dFlow provides a reliable environment with persistent storage, automatic SSL, and isolated networking - ensuring your API remains fast and always available.
You can extend Hasura’s capabilities with custom resolvers, actions, and REST endpoints, allowing you to integrate business logic and third-party APIs seamlessly.
Common use cases
- Instantly generating GraphQL APIs for PostgreSQL databases
- Building real-time dashboards and data-driven apps
- Serving data to web and mobile frontends via GraphQL
- Integrating multiple services into a unified API layer
- Replacing traditional backend APIs with an event-driven architecture
Feature highlights
- Auto-generated GraphQL and REST APIs
- Real-time subscriptions and live queries
- Role-based access control and authentication
- Event triggers for serverless workflows
- Remote schema stitching and API federation
- Integrations with Postgres, BigQuery, and more
- Support for custom business logic via actions
- High performance and open-source flexibility
How to install on dFlow
Deploy the Hasura template directly from your dFlow dashboard.
After deployment, connect your database using the Hasura console and begin querying data immediately.
You can also configure environment variables to manage secrets, JWT authentication, and custom metadata.
Need help?
You can find setup instructions, configuration options, and advanced guides on the official Hasura documentation site.
Visit the docs to learn more about connecting databases, enabling authentication, and extending Hasura with custom logic.
Included Services
postgres
postgres